Triathlon planned for the May Bank Holiday

THE next Tonbridge Triathlon is set for the May Bank Holiday (Monday May 1), with organisers hoping for nearly 400 participants from all over the UK.

The annual British Triathlon Federation-sanctioned (BTF) event is organised by Tonbridge Lions Club. Swimming and running are held at Tonbridge School, while the cycle discipline sees competitors take to the roads.

The classic triathlon races come in two distances: ‘standard’ (800 metre swim, 50km cycle and 10km run) and ‘sprint’ (400 metre swim, 25km cycle and 5km run).

The ‘sprint’ event has a team relay option, with three team members competing in one discipline each.

Two new events for this year will see participants swim 400 metres and run 5km in the ‘Aquathon’, or swim 400 metres and cycle 25km in the ‘Aquabike’ race.

Trevor Prockter, Chairman of the organising committee, said: “Our aim is, as always, to provide an event that is enjoyed by the competitors and spectators alike, whilst raising money for local charities.

“Since the inaugural Tonbridge Triathlon in 1991, the event has raised over £250,000 that Tonbridge Lions have used to support local charitable causes.”
